MIDDLETOWN, R.I. – Sophomore forward Lindsey Venuto (Foxboro, Mass.) scored with 5:28 remaining in the second half to give the Salve Regina University field hockey team a 1-0 victory over Gordon College in Commonwealth Coast Conference (CCC) action Saturday night at Gaudet Field.

Despite the Seahawks outshooting Gordon 39-4 overall and 26-0 in the second half, the Scots were still in the game because of selfless defensive play, and solid goalkeeping. The Gordon backs were not afraid to sacrifice the body and get in front of the Seahawks shots.

The Seahawks were in control most of the, holding a 14-6 advantage in corners and possessing the ball for long stretches, but could not finish their scoring opportunities. The game seemed destined for overtime as neither team would budge defensively.

The goal came when Erin Gendreau (Sandwich, Mass.) fired the ball into the slot where Abigail Tepper (Foxboro, Mass.) controlled it and tried to direct it towards the goal. The ball slid to the left of the cage leaving it perfectly for Venuto who snapped it through the legs Scots keeper Shannon Hicks (Scarborough, Maine.).

Jessie Severino (Branford, Conn.) finished the game with three saves for Salve Regina, earning her second shutout of the season. Hicks totaled 10 saves in the loss for Gordon.

Salve Regina improves to 4-2 overall and evens its conference record at 1-1. Gordon falls to 2-3 overall and is also 1-1 in the CCC.
